In the Arms of My Enemy

Country: France, Language: French, 85 mins

Original Title

Voleurs de Chevaux ...aka Horse Thieves
  • Director: Micha Wald
  • Writer: Micha Wald
  • Producer: Aurélie Boutet; Olivier Bronckart

The(ir) Blurb...

Jakub and Vladimir, two brothers in their late teens, join in the Cossack army to flee poverty. Elias and Roman, two other brothers, on their own as well, steal horses to survive... When fate brings them together, the encounter proves lethal. Vladimir gets killed. Jakub now burning with anger, is obsessed with revenge. A wild track begins, no one will be left unharmed...
